Summarized Purpose:
We are presenting an outstanding opportunity to join Thermo Fisher Scientific as a Systems Developer II. In this role, you will work with advanced technologies, you'll develop and maintain applications that support our operations, with a focus on Web APIs and AI integration. You'll analyze business requirements, create technical specifications, write clean code, perform testing, and provide ongoing support for deployed solutions. As a team member, you'll participate in code reviews, resolve complex issues, and support other developers.

What We Do
Thermo Fisher Scientific Inc. is the world leader in serving science, with annual revenue of approximately $40 billion. Our Mission is to enable our customers to make the world healthier, cleaner and safer. Whether our customers are accelerating life sciences research, solving complex analytical challenges, increasing productivity in their laboratories, improving patient health through diagnostics or the development and manufacture of life-changing therapies, we are here to support them. Our global team delivers an unrivaled combination of innovative technologies, purchasing convenience and pharmaceutical services through our industry-leading brands, including Thermo Scientific, Applied Biosystems, Invitrogen, Fisher Scientific, Unity Lab Services, Patheon and PPD.
